Divine Exchange


Subject: ESSENCE OF THE GOSPEL
Topic: Divine Exchange
Text: 2 Corinthians 5:21 - "For our sake, he made him (Jesus Christ) to be sin who knew no sin, so that in him we might become the righteousness of God."

Introduction:

Divine Exchange can be summed up in two sentences:
1. God took all the bad that was due to us because of our sin and laid it on Jesus.
2. God took all the good that was due to the sinless obedience of Jesus and offers it to us, free of charge, when we put our faith in Christ.

I. Jesus took our punishment and offers us remission of our sins. - 2 Cor. 5:21

II. Jesus took our sickness and pain and offers us healing and health. - 1 Pet. 2:24

III. Jesus took our death and offers us life. - Rom. 6:23

IV. Jesus took our poverty and offers us abundance. - 1 Cor. 8:9

V. Jesus took our shame and offers us a share of His glory. - Heb. 12:2

VI. Jesus took our rejection and offers us acceptance in God's family. - Matt. 27:46

VII. Jesus took our curse and offers us His blessings. - Gal. 3:13-14

VIII. Jesus took our sin and offers us His righteousness. - 2 Cor. 5:21

The Divine Exchange is our inheritance but many of us are not walking in it.
